How Our Commercial Water Extraction Process Works
Our Commercial Water Extraction process is designed to get your business back up and running as quickly as possible. We’ll start by assessing the damage and developing a customized plan to extract the water and dry your property. Our team will then work tirelessly to set up the plan, using the latest equipment and techniques to ensure a thorough and efficient extraction.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ll begin by assessing the damage and determining the best course of action to extract the water and dry your property. This may involve using spec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the extent of the dam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Once we’ve developed a plan, our team will use specialized equipment to extract the water from your property. This may involve using pumps, vacuums, and other equipment to remove the water and pr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
After the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property. This may involve using industrial-grade dehumidifiers and fans to speed up the drying process.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Once your property is dry, our team will clean and sanitize the affected areas to prevent the growth of mold and mildew. This may involve using spec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to remove any remaining debris or contaminants.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Finally, our team will work with you to restore and reconstruct your property to its original condition.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and cabinets.

Commercial Water Extraction Cost in Kennesaw, GA
The cost of Commercial Water Extraction services in Kennesaw, GA can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Commercial Water Extraction services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Severity and size of affected area, equipment required |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, equipment required |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$100 – $500 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ning required |
| Restoration and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ials required |
| Emergency Services (after-hours or weekend) | $200 – $500 | Time of day, severity of damage |
